Drug Class
Antispasmodic agent
Uses & Indications
Mebeverine Hydrochloride is used for the symptomatic treatment of irritable bowel syndrome (IBS) and other conditions involving intestinal spasm.
Storage Requirements
Store below 25°C (77°F) in a dry place, protected from light. Keep out of reach of children.

Dosage Information
Adult Dose
The standard adult dose is one 135 mg tablet taken three times a day, preferably 20 minutes before meals.
Pediatric Dose
Mebeverine Hydrochloride is not recommended for use in children and adolescents under 18 years of age due to insufficient data on safety and efficacy.
Side Effects
Common side effects may include nausea, headache, dizziness, and skin rash. Most side effects are mild and transient.
Contraindications & Precautions
Contraindicated in patients with known hypersensitivity to Mebeverine Hydrochloride or any of the excipients. Not recommended for patients with paralytic ileus or severe hepatic or renal impairment.
Important Warnings
Use with caution in patients with porphyria. Discontinue use if hypersensitivity reactions occur. Not recommended during pregnancy or breastfeeding unless clearly necessary, as safety data is limited.
